How much do night shift operator j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for night shift operator in Minnesota is $19.92,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.73 and $22.36 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a night shift operator?

Night shift operators are employees responsible for overseeing the operation of machinery, equipment, or facilities during nighttime hours. Their duties often include monitoring systems, troubleshooting issues, performing routine maintenance, and ensuring production or service continues smoothly overnight. Night shift operators are essential in industries that require 24/7 operation, such as manufacturing, utilities, or transportation. They must be attentive, able to work independently, and comfortable working non-traditional hours.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a night shift operator?

To thrive as a Night Shift Operator, you need a solid understanding of machinery operation, basic troubleshooting skills,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with manufacturing control systems, safety protocols, and, in some cases, certifications like OSHA training are typically required. Strong attention to detail, reliability, and the ability to work independently are crucial so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ure safe and efficient operations during off-hours, minimizing downtime and maintaining production quality.

What are the most common challenges faced by night shift operators, and how can they be managed?

Night shift operators often encounter challenges such as maintaining alertness during late hours, managing sleep schedules, and ensuring effective communication with day shift teams. To address these, it’s important to establish consistent sleep routines, use strategic lighting at work, and utilize handover notes or digital logs to facilitate seamless shift transitions. Building a supportive relationship with team members and supervisors also helps in addressing any operational or personal issues that arise during off-hours.

Do you want to help us build the DNA of tech.? Vishay Marshall is currently seeking applicants for a Night Operator.

Job Location:

Located in Marshall, MN north of SMSU and located in the industrial park.

What you will be doing:

  • Preparation of wafers, components or semi-products and monitors related hand-stock.
  • Processing components or semi-products/products according to specifications and quality standards.
  • Performing basic machine-related setup and/or CNC / SPS-programming, if required.
  • Cooperating with maintenance technicians and/or external service providers in repair issues.
  • Executes task(s), as ordered or explained.
  • Reports any failure or dysfunctionality to responsible employees or supervisor.
  • Obeys all work rules and EHS regulations as valid for the work task(s) assigned.

What you will bring along:

  • No Education or experience required, but highly beneficial
  • Great hand dexterity
  • Ability to meet Vishay's attendance policy (2% absenteeism rate or less annually)
  • Ability to use a microscope for 9 hours daily
  • Ability to maintain good relationships with co-workers and supervisors

* Resume is required in order to be considered for this position. *

Pay: $17/hr + 12% differential

Hours: Monday - Thursday 4:30pm-9:30pm
